Susan Guerra Obituary

January 12, 1951 - May 201, 2018
Susan Guerra began her life-long career, caring for children, as a sister in the Daughters of Charity of St. Vincent de Paul at guardian Angel Settlement St. Louis, Missouri. Susan's call at Guardian Angel was to serve the community in the name of Christ. Later, when Susan was no longer a nun, she married Eli Guerra. When the Guerra's had two children of their own, Susan once again was concerned about building communities that care about children. So, in 1981 the Guerra's rented a classroom at Harlandale Presbyterian Church and Guardian Angel Child Development Center enrolled it's first 5 children, including the Guerra's 2 children. Guardian Angel's enrollment grew, workers were hired and trained, and more rooms were needed to meet the need of the community for good childcare. Rev. Fred Norris became an avid supporter of Guardian Angel. "Padre Fred" made a pot of soup every day in the church kitchen so parents could drop in from work or between classes at Harlandale Senior High School across the street, to have lunch with their children.

The Guerra family based their model for children on what Susan had observed at Guardian Angel in St. Louis - to serve the need of the community by providing a safe, loving place for God's children. Their ministry is based on the teachings of Jesus - respect for the dignity and worth of each person. The bible tells us that good news of the gospel is a message of hope. The Guardian Angel mission states, "Hope is the message we will work to instill in all those touched by our work."

In October 2003, Guardian Angel Child Development Center became the official owners of the church property at 1630 Pleasanton Rd. We celebrate with worship and thanksgiving for the new purpose of our beloved church. The Guerra family has invested thousands of dollars refurbishing the building and for the installation of equipment required by the codes for a childcare facility. Today there are 64 children between the ages of 6 weeks up to 11 years old enrolled at Guardian Angel. After school and summer programs include computer classes, dancing, arts, and crafts, and cooking instruction.

Guardian Angel is a Beacon for the community. The ministry of Guardian Angel brings the good news of hope to families who live in today's Harlandale community, and to former members of Harlandale Presbyterian Church - that God's work will still be done at 1630 Pleasanton Rd. in San Antonio, Texas.
